-From 0b0a1262f2b401ea16b7d0b36d8254c500cb9d8e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
-From: Joan Sala <jsiwrk@gmail.com>
-Date: Thu, 20 Sep 2018 22:37:58 +0200
-Subject: [PATCH] testbench: fix incompatibility of one omprog test with
- Python3
-
-Python3 writes to stderr immediately, and this caused the
-captured output to differ with respect to Python2. Simplified
-the test to do a single write to stderr. Also a cast to int
-was needed when calculating 'numRepeats'.
-
-closes #3030
----
- tests/omprog-output-capture-mt.sh | 2 +-
- .../test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py | 17 +++++++----------
- 2 files changed, 8 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)
-
-diff --git a/tests/omprog-output-capture-mt.sh b/tests/omprog-output-capture-mt.sh
-index 50f5c6354..080fabd2a 100755
---- a/tests/omprog-output-capture-mt.sh
-+++ b/tests/omprog-output-capture-mt.sh
-@@ -24,7 +24,7 @@ else
- LINE_LENGTH=511 # 512 minus 1 byte (for the newline char)
- fi
-
--export command_line="/usr/bin/stdbuf -oL -eL $srcdir/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py $LINE_LENGTH"
-+export command_line="/usr/bin/stdbuf -oL $srcdir/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py $LINE_LENGTH"
-
- check_command_available stdbuf
- generate_conf
-diff --git a/tests/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py b/tests/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py
-index 6c81da24b..03097f37b 100755
---- a/tests/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py
-+++ b/tests/testsuites/omprog-output-capture-mt-bin.py
-@@ -10,7 +10,7 @@
- logLine = sys.stdin.readline()
- while logLine:
- logLine = logLine.strip()
-- numRepeats = lineLength / len(logLine)
-+ numRepeats = int(lineLength / len(logLine))
- lineToStdout = (linePrefix + "[stdout] " + logLine*numRepeats)[:lineLength]
- lineToStderr = (linePrefix + "[stderr] " + logLine*numRepeats)[:lineLength]
-
-@@ -22,16 +22,13 @@
- # size of the block buffer is generally greater than PIPE_BUF).
- sys.stdout.write(lineToStdout + "\n")
-
-- # Write to stderr using two writes. Since stderr is unbuffered, each write will be written
-- # immediately to the pipe, and this will cause intermingled lines in the output file.
-- # However, we avoid this by executing this script with 'stdbuf -eL', which forces line
-- # buffering for stderr. We could alternatively do a single write.
-- sys.stderr.write(lineToStderr)
-- sys.stderr.write("\n")
-+ # Write to stderr using a single write. Since stderr is unbuffered, each write will be
-+ # written immediately (and atomically) to the pipe.
-+ sys.stderr.write(lineToStderr + "\n")
-
-- # Note: In future versions of Python3, stderr will possibly be line buffered (see
-- # https://bugs.python.org/issue13601).
-- # Note: When writing to stderr using the Python logging module, it seems that line
-+ # Note (FTR): In future versions of Python3, stderr will possibly be line buffered (see
-+ # https://bugs.python.org/issue13601). The previous write will also be atomic in this case.
-+ # Note (FTR): When writing to stderr using the Python logging module, it seems that line
- # buffering is also used (although this could depend on the Python version).
-
- logLine = sys.stdin.readline()
